Patents by Inventor Russell Andrews

Russell Andrews has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11621729
    Abstract: Disclosed in some examples are systems, methods, devices, and machine-readable mediums for improved communications between a software-defined radio front-end device and a network-based computing device. Rather than packetize samples together, same bit positions from multiple ADC samples may be packetized together. If a Quality of Service (QoS) metric of the network connection between the RF front-end device and the network-based processing computing drops below a threshold, the RF front-end device may prioritize sending packets with the more significant bits over packets with less significant bits. In other examples, the RF front-end device may prioritize samples corresponding to certain data types over other data types.
    Type: Grant
    Filed: May 11, 2022
    Date of Patent: April 4, 2023
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Amer Aref Hassan, Mahendra D. Sekaran, Russell Andrew Penar
  • Patent number: 11601143
    Abstract: Disclosed in some examples are systems, methods, devices, and machine-readable mediums for improved communications between a software-defined radio front-end device and a network-based computing device. Rather than packetize samples together, same bit positions from multiple ADC samples may be packetized together. If a Quality of Service (QoS) metric of the network connection between the RF front-end device and the network-based processing computing drops below a threshold, the RF front-end device may prioritize sending packets with the more significant bits over packets with less significant bits. In other examples, the RF front-end device may prioritize samples corresponding to certain data types over other data types.
    Type: Grant
    Filed: May 11, 2022
    Date of Patent: March 7, 2023
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Amer Aref Hassan, Mahendra D. Sekaran, Russell Andrew Penar
  • Patent number: 11596556
    Abstract: A method for providing successive individual combination belt structures each comprising a fastening component includes providing a machine-direction continuous strip of web material having a pair of machine-direction outer side edges, opposing side margin portions, and a cross-direction width therebetween. The web material is conveyed along the machine direction to fastening component process equipment to continuously affix successive fastening components to the web material. The web material is conveyed to cross-direction cutting equipment to cut individual combination front belt structures from the web material along predominately cross-direction cut lines.
    Type: Grant
    Filed: November 15, 2019
    Date of Patent: March 7, 2023
    Assignee: THE PROCTER & GAMBLE COMPANY
    Inventors: Abhishek Prakash Surushe, Jeromy Thomas Raycheck, Kumardipti Chatterjee, Donald Carroll Roe, Russell Andrew Hayden, Alejandro Jose Rivero
  • Publication number: 20230041385
    Abstract: This invention relates to compounds of Formula (I): and enantiomers thereof, and to pharmaceutically acceptable salts of Formula (I) and said enantiomers, wherein A, L2, R1, R2, R3, R4, and n are as defined herein. The invention further relates to pharmaceutical compositions comprising such compounds and salts, and to methods and uses of such compounds, salts, and compositions for the treatment of abnormal cell growth, including cancer, in a subject in need thereof.
    Type: Application
    Filed: June 25, 2022
    Publication date: February 9, 2023
    Applicant: Array BioPharma Inc.
    Inventors: Bryan Daniel ELLIS, Erik James HICKEN, Ellen Ruth LAIRD, Nicholas Charles LAZZARA, Bradley Jon NEWHOUSE, Spencer Phillip PAJK, Rachel Zoe Rosen, Russell Andrew Shelp
  • Patent number: 11570198
    Abstract: Aspects of the disclosure relate to quantification of attack surfaces in an enterprise computing system. A computing platform may receive indications of usage of a plurality of controls associated with an enterprise computing system. The computing platform may determine, based on a mapping between the plurality of controls and a plurality of attack vectors, one or more controls of the plurality of controls that are mapped to an attack vector. The computing platform may determine respective compliance scores of the one or more controls, and determine, based on the respective compliance scores, a vulnerability score associated with the attack vector. The computing platform may transmit an indication of the determined vulnerability score associated with the attack vector.
    Type: Grant
    Filed: September 3, 2020
    Date of Patent: January 31, 2023
    Assignee: Bank of America Corporation
    Inventors: Christina Willis, Donald Davis, Russell Andrew Kamola
  • Patent number: 11468018
    Abstract: A cloud-native global file system is augmented to include a file exporter (or, more generally, a file export tool) that facilitates an enterprise customer's use of a cloud-native tool that would otherwise be unable to operate against the global file system's underlying file system representation. In a typical use case, the file exporter is configured to extract in a native object format and to an unencrypted target (e.g., an S3 bucket, an Azure storage account, and the like) all or a portion of a volume's data from the underlying file system representation. In this manner, the exporter creates a copy of the data set that the enterprise user can then leverage against the desired cloud-native tool or other cloud services that are not under the management or control of the global file system service provider.
    Type: Grant
    Filed: June 24, 2020
    Date of Patent: October 11, 2022
    Assignee: Nasuni Corporation
    Inventors: Russell Andrew Neufeld, Max Picard Perry, John Adam Carter
  • Publication number: 20220321283
    Abstract: A system and method for data coding and transmission for improving a retry mechanism are disclosed. A system and method allow the receiver to perform decoding based on increased data bits rather than by repeatedly processing the same retransmitted information, thereby reducing the number of retries and improving the performance of a communication system. Also, with the reduced number of retries, the computing costs of the electronic devices used in the communication systems are reduced. When mobile devices are often used in wireless communication, this is particularly advantageous since the battery life of these devices is significantly improved. Moreover, the system and method provide incremental data transmission and therefore optimize the utilization of channel bandwidth.
    Type: Application
    Filed: March 31, 2021
    Publication date: October 6, 2022
    Applicant: Microsoft Technology Licensing, LLC
    Inventors: Amer HASSAN, Russell Andrew PENAR, Edward Charles GIAIMO, III
  • Publication number: 20220271780
    Abstract: Disclosed in some examples are systems, methods, devices, and machine-readable mediums for improved communications between a software-defined radio front-end device and a network-based computing device. Rather than packetize samples together, same bit positions from multiple ADC samples may be packetized together. If a Quality of Service (QoS) metric of the network connection between the RF front-end device and the network-based processing computing drops below a threshold, the RF front-end device may prioritize sending packets with the more significant bits over packets with less significant bits. In other examples, the RF front-end device may prioritize samples corresponding to certain data types over other data types.
    Type: Application
    Filed: May 11, 2022
    Publication date: August 25, 2022
    Inventors: Amer Aref HASSAN, Mahendra D. SEKARAN, Russell Andrew PENAR
  • Publication number: 20220271781
    Abstract: Disclosed in some examples are systems, methods, devices, and machine-readable mediums for improved communications between a software-defined radio front-end device and a network-based computing device. Rather than packetize samples together, same bit positions from multiple ADC samples may be packetized together. If a Quality of Service (QoS) metric of the network connection between the RF front-end device and the network-based processing computing drops below a threshold, the RF front-end device may prioritize sending packets with the more significant bits over packets with less significant bits. In other examples, the RF front-end device may prioritize samples corresponding to certain data types over other data types.
    Type: Application
    Filed: May 11, 2022
    Publication date: August 25, 2022
    Inventors: Amer Aref HASSAN, Mahendra D. Sekaran, Russell Andrew Penar
  • Patent number: 11394551
    Abstract: Disclosed are systems, methods, and non-transitory computer-readable media for secure authentication using puncturing. An authentication system receives an encoded obfuscated authentication credential as part of an authentication request and accesses a stored authentication credential. The authentication system performs a puncturing of the encoded obfuscated authentication credential. The resulting punctured authentication credential includes a subset of individual values from the encoded obfuscated authentication credential. The authentication determines whether the punctured encoded data input corresponds to at least a portion of the stored authentication credential. In response to determining that the punctured encoded data input corresponds to at least a portion of the stored authentication credential, the authentication system approves the authentication request.
    Type: Grant
    Filed: July 17, 2019
    Date of Patent: July 19, 2022
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Amer Aref Hassan, Edward C. Giaimo, III, Russell Andrew Penar
  • Patent number: 11376170
    Abstract: A wearable article includes hook-and-loop fastening components. The hook-and-loop fastening components have a section of nonwoven web material on which an array of hooks is formed. At least some of the hooks may be integrally formed from the nonwoven material. The section of nonwoven web material may also include a section of loops material, wherein at least some of the loops may be integrally formed from the web material. The section of loops material may have a machine direction dimension of at least 20 mm and a cross direction dimension of at least 20 mm, and a surface area of at least 314 mm2. The article may further include an identifiable linear path, the identifiable linear path having a width greater than 2 mm and forming an angle with the machine direction of 45 degrees or less. Any such identifiable path at least partially overlies the loops-forming bond(s), at a plurality of locations along the identifiable linear path.
    Type: Grant
    Filed: August 20, 2019
    Date of Patent: July 5, 2022
    Assignee: The Procter & Gamble Company
    Inventors: Abhishek Prakash Surushe, Russell Andrew Hayden, James David Landgrebe, Jeromy Thomas Raycheck, Nayda Liz Ramos Medina
  • Patent number: 11342947
    Abstract: Disclosed in some examples are systems, methods, devices, and machine-readable mediums for improved communications between a software-defined radio front-end device and a network-based computing device. Rather than packetize samples together, same bit positions from multiple ADC samples may be packetized together. If a Quality of Service (QoS) metric of the network connection between the RF front-end device and the network-based processing computing drops below a threshold, the RF front-end device may prioritize sending packets with the more significant bits over packets with less significant bits. In other examples, the RF front-end device may prioritize samples corresponding to certain data types over other data types.
    Type: Grant
    Filed: November 19, 2020
    Date of Patent: May 24, 2022
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Amer Aref Hassan, Mahendra D. Sekaran, Russell Andrew Penar
  • Publication number: 20220158663
    Abstract: Disclosed in some examples are systems, methods, devices, and machine-readable mediums for improved communications between a software-defined radio front-end device and a network-based computing device. Rather than packetize samples together, same bit positions from multiple ADC samples may be packetized together. If a Quality of Service (QoS) metric of the network connection between the RF front-end device and the network-based processing computing drops below a threshold, the RF front-end device may prioritize sending packets with the more significant bits over packets with less significant bits. In other examples, the RF front-end device may prioritize samples corresponding to certain data types over other data types.
    Type: Application
    Filed: November 19, 2020
    Publication date: May 19, 2022
    Inventors: Amer Aref HASSAN, Mahendra D. SEKARAN, Russell Andrew PENAR
  • Publication number: 20220064464
    Abstract: Dry erase ink formulations containing at least one colorant encapsulated in a plurality of capsules wherein the capsules comprise a release agent, methods of erasing dry erase ink formulations, and writing instruments including a writing tip portion connected to a tubular member or refill and a dry erase ink formulation are provided herein.
    Type: Application
    Filed: December 13, 2019
    Publication date: March 3, 2022
    Inventors: Russell Andrew Vanderhoof, Wing Sum Vincent Kwan
  • Publication number: 20220070198
    Abstract: Aspects of the disclosure relate to quantification of attack surfaces in an enterprise computing system. A computing platform may receive indications of usage of a plurality of controls associated with an enterprise computing system. The computing platform may determine, based on a mapping between the plurality of controls and a plurality of attack vectors, one or more controls of the plurality of controls that are mapped to an attack vector. The computing platform may determine respective compliance scores of the one or more controls, and determine, based on the respective compliance scores, a vulnerability score associated with the attack vector. The computing platform may transmit an indication of the determined vulnerability score associated with the attack vector.
    Type: Application
    Filed: September 3, 2020
    Publication date: March 3, 2022
    Inventors: Christina Willis, Donald Davis, Russell Andrew Kamola
  • Publication number: 20220026585
    Abstract: In some embodiments, a location of a mobile terminal is determined by obtaining a location of a first access point (AP), receiving a visibility indication indicating that a second AP received a signal from the first AP or the first AP received a signal from the second AP, determining a location of the second AP based on the received visibility indication and the location of the first AP, determining a location of the mobile terminal in communication with the second AP based on the determined location of the second AP, and transmitting a message indicating the location of the mobile terminal on a digital communication network.
    Type: Application
    Filed: October 7, 2021
    Publication date: January 27, 2022
    Inventors: Amer Aref HASSAN, Russell Andrew PENAR, Mahendra D. SEKARAN
  • Patent number: 11228913
    Abstract: The present disclosure generally relates to a system, comprising a mobile device configured to register with a service provider via an application program, obtain network credentials of communication networks operated by the service provider at various locations, connect to a communication network via the network credentials when approaching a selected location of the service provider, and transmit, to a first computing device via the communication network, a first identifier that uniquely identifies the mobile device. The system also comprises the first computing device positioned at service provider's locations and configured to receive and transmit the first identifier to a second computing device. The system also comprises the second computing device configured to receive the first identifier, compare the unique identifier to a plurality of unique identifiers, and provide a service customized to a user of the mobile device based at least upon the comparison result.
    Type: Grant
    Filed: May 21, 2021
    Date of Patent: January 18, 2022
    Assignee: GREET SOLUTIONS LLC
    Inventors: Giovanni Jimenez, Russell Andrew Wenger
  • Patent number: 11216190
    Abstract: A system and method for managing input output queue pairs. In some embodiments, the method includes calculating a system utilization ratio, the system utilization ratio being a ratio of: an arrival rate of input output requests, to a service rate; determining whether: the system utilization ratio has exceeded a first threshold utilization during a time period exceeding a first threshold length, and adding a new queue pair is expected to improve system performance; and in response to determining: that the system utilization ratio has exceeded the first threshold utilization during a time period exceeding the first threshold length, and that adding a new queue pair is expected to improve system performance: adding a new queue pair.
    Type: Grant
    Filed: August 9, 2019
    Date of Patent: January 4, 2022
    Assignee: Samsung Electronics Co., Ltd.
    Inventors: Zhengyu Yang, Nithya Ramakrishnan, Allen Russell Andrews, Sudheendra G. Sampath, T. David Evans, Clay Mayers
  • Publication number: 20210406224
    Abstract: A cloud-native global file system is augmented to include a file exporter (or, more generally, a file export tool) that facilitates an enterprise customer's use of a cloud-native tool that would otherwise be unable to operate against the global file system's underlying file system representation. In a typical use case, the file exporter is configured to extract in a native object format and to an unencrypted target (e.g., an S3 bucket, an Azure storage account, and the like) all or a portion of a volume's data from the underlying file system representation. In this manner, the exporter creates a copy of the data set that the enterprise user can then leverage against the desired cloud-native tool or other cloud services that are not under the management or control of the global file system service provider.
    Type: Application
    Filed: June 24, 2020
    Publication date: December 30, 2021
    Inventors: Russell Andrew Neufeld, Max Picard Perry, John Adam Carter
  • Publication number: 20210389891
    Abstract: A method for dispatching input-output in a system. The system may include a centralized processing circuit, a plurality of persistent storage targets, a first input-output processor, and a second input-output processor. The method may include determining whether the first input-output processor is connected to a first target of the plurality of persistent storage targets; determining whether the second input-output processor is connected to the first target; and in response to determining that both the first input-output processor is connected to the first target, and the second input-output processor is connected to the first target, dispatching a first plurality of input-output requests, each to either the first input-output processor or the second input-output processor, the dispatching being in proportion to a service rate of the first input-output processor to the first target and a service rate of the second input-output processor to the first target, respectively.
    Type: Application
    Filed: August 30, 2021
    Publication date: December 16, 2021
    Inventors: Zhengyu Yang, Nithya Ramakrishnan, Allen Russell Andrews, Sudheendra Grama Sampath, T. David Evans, Clay Mayers